Consider Switching Monthly Park Board Meeting Dates <br /> Rick DeGardner, Public Services Director, stated that the Park Board meeting and City <br /> Council work session both occur on the first Monday of each month. Since the Public <br /> Services Director is the staff liaison to the Park Board and often has agenda items at the <br /> City Council Work sessions , there have been some occasions where the Public Services <br /> Director should be at both meetings at the same time . <br /> DeGardner went on to state that the Planning and Zoning Board meets the 2nd Wednesday <br /> of the month, and the Environmental Board meets the 4th Wednesday of the month. Staff <br /> is recommending moving the Park Board to the lst Wednesday of the month, <br /> commencing January, 2020 . Then all advisory board meeting would be held on <br /> Wednesdays , and all City Council meetings and work sessions would typically be held on <br /> Mondays . <br /> The Park Board approved of the new meeting dates . This will be discussed at the next <br /> Council session to be approved . <br /> 10 .
